    Whoops, missed some people's questions.

    Gas mileage is what you'd expect of a V8, crappy lol. Still need to get that OBC MPG adjuster someday to see what my real fuel consumption is... but from what I've driven so far, I'd say in the low teen's for city and high teen's/low 20's for highway. I'm using a 530i harness with a 404 ECU out of a 740i.

                    Originally posted by Chris916
                    Man that sounds amazing! What exhaust set up do you have? mufflers, cats? I'm just diving into an m60 swap and would love to replicate that sound!
                    No cats, x-piped, two small resonators mid-pipe, and a Magnaflow muffler. Check out my build thread for pictures, I had gotten it from a r3v member who was parting out his M60 swap.

                    My motor is the 3.0L variant of the M60, with higher compression at 10.5:1. The sound is definitely unique compared to the M60B40.

                              Originally posted by superboosted
                              That's awesome..I plan on doing a v8 swap this winter, how much would you say you have into the swap? And how high does she rev;)
                              Not gonna say exactly how I spent since I don't want to deter others from attempting this swap, but roughly 3-$4k is a good start. That'll be parts alone if you go the Garagistic method like I did. But you can certainly do it for cheaper if you have the tools and fabrication skills to do it.
